The Armoured Division of the Uganda Peoples’ Defence Forces (UPDF) recently held a distinguished farewell ceremony at Kasijjagirwa, Masaka District, to honour retiring Non-Commissioned Officers (NCOs).
The ceremony’s Chief Guest, Mr Hudu Hussein, Masaka City’s Resident City Commissioner (RCC), praised the retirees for their exemplary service, commending their patience, tolerance, honesty, and discipline.
Mr Hussein encouraged them to carry these values forward as ambassadors in civilian life and advised them to engage in developmental activities, such as farming, to enhance their livelihoods.
Brigadier General Deus Sande, Commander of the Armoured Division, expressed his gratitude to the NCOs for their dedicated service to the nation. He recognised their sacrifices and contributions to the military and assured them of their continued place in the UPDF family, noting they may still be called upon when needed.
Brig Gen Sande advised the retirees to maintain their health and physical fitness, to manage finances wisely, and to invest in developmental activities, encouraging a culture of saving.
The event was attended by RCCs, Regional Police Commanders (RPCs), District Police Commanders (DPCs), senior officers, junior officers, soldiers, and family members, underscoring the importance of the occasion.
